Location: Hillsboro, OR. This position is based in Hillsboro and relocation assistance is not provided. Candidates must be currently residing in the area or be willing to relocate at their own expense.
What You'll Do- Lead fun, interactive chess classes for 10–15 energetic elementary students. Instructors should be comfortable guiding activities, keeping students engaged, and redirecting behavior when needed
- Use our structured curriculum to teach chess fundamentals and promote good sportsmanship
- Manage a lively classroom with confidence and positivity
- Encourage problem-solving, creativity, and critical thinking
- Follow school safety protocols, including supervision during arrival, dismissal, and in-class activities
- Travel to various local school sites for each session
- Arrive on time, prepared, and ready to engage students
- Experience working with groups of children (teaching, tutoring, coaching, camp counseling, or similar)
- Comfort leading a class independently and creating interactive, friendly, and fun sessions. We seek upbeat, engaging instructors
- Professional, positive, and kid-friendly demeanor
- Genuine desire to be a positive role model and promote good sportsmanship
- Strong grasp of chess fundamentals. Ability to clearly and confidently explain piece movement, basic strategy, and simple tactics in an age-appropriate way
- Ability to connect chess problem-solving to real-life problem-solving
- Reliable personal transportation and the ability to drive between locations
- Availability on weekday afternoons, with class start times between 2:00 PM and 5:00 PM to teach 1–5 classes per week (specifics depend on local school availability)
- Commitment to implementing school safety protocols to protect students' well-being, with a strong record of reliability and adherence to safety and school policies
- Strong punctuality and time-management skills
